Australians have long had the unwanted tag of being the world’s biggest losers in gambling. New research now estimates that more than 15% of the population, over 3.3 million, are experiencing some kind of gambling harm.

Roy Morgan, Australia’s largest independent research company, disclosed that a recent survey unveiled the concerning statistic. The findings shed light on the significant impact of gambling-related issues on a substantial portion of the Australian population.
